How has the year been?

The year started on a good note. The year started with the focus on Avant Garde at Labone. It was part of 3 projects we were working on. It was completed in March with our first tenant moving in on 1st march. We had a grand opening shortly after which was very successful. At the time of the grand opening there were about 5 units left and about 4 months after the grand opening, the building was sold and rented out, much to the delight of our investment clients. Following the success of Avant Garde, we launched the Edge also at Labone. We launched a marketing/communications campaign in July and had the grand sales event in September. The Edge has been the highlight of our year. After the grand sales event, it was 50% sold out and as of now it is 90% sold out. We have a few more projects coming up in the next year that we hope will be as successful as The Edge and Avant Garde. It has been a very good year for us.

What were some of the challenges you faced this year?

The instability of the Ghanaian economy made the housing market quite slow. This year being an election year didn’t make things easier; Investors were unsure about the outcome of the elections and didn’t want to commit to any signings. However, as a leader has been peacefully elected and the dust has settled, business has picked up again. Other than this, we had a pretty good year in general.
